Transaction 8d44f43eae234574cfb503c74ca5437195f99ce80b210482fe7f9216adc42c38
2 Input
2 Outputs
- 8d44f43eae234574cfb503c74ca5437195f99ce80b210482fe7f9216adc42c38:0
- 8d44f43eae234574cfb503c74ca5437195f99ce80b210482fe7f9216adc42c38:1
value 68655
address 18zgMsmCeFsxtRzcsF9TfbL9sc2tMi4wCV
value 1405043
address 14vp8W49K2DTFrGHzneroQzwauaVqR1qph